1. The Changing Landscape of Education
Education, like many sectors, is experiencing a rapid evolution due to technology. The rise of smartphones, tablets, interactive software, and artificial intelligence (AI) has redefined how we approach learning. The traditional model of a teacher standing in front of a class and delivering information is no longer the sole format of education. Instead, blended learning, personalized learning, and online courses are becoming more prevalent, offering students flexibility, accessibility, and a more tailored experience.
These changes are being driven by several key factors:
- Increased Access to Information: The internet has opened up an ocean of resources, allowing students to access knowledge from anywhere at any time. Learning is no longer confined to the four walls of a classroom.
- Advancements in Technology: With the rise of educational software, learning management systems, and AI-powered tools, students are now able to engage with content in more dynamic and interactive ways.
- Globalization: With technology, students can now connect with peers, educators, and experts across the world. This globalized environment not only enhances learning but also promotes diversity, critical thinking, and collaboration.
2. The Role of Technology in Enhancing Learning
Technology’s role in education goes far beyond just providing access to information. It fundamentally changes how students learn, how educators teach, and how knowledge is assessed. Let’s look at several key areas where technology is having a significant impact.
a) Personalized Learning
One of the most exciting aspects of next-generation education is the shift toward personalized learning. In the past, teachers often had to adopt a "one-size-fits-all" approach, which meant that some students fell behind while others raced ahead. However, technology enables the creation of personalized learning paths for students, allowing them to progress at their own pace.
Tools such as adaptive learning software use algorithms to analyze a student's learning style, strengths, and weaknesses, tailoring content accordingly. This ensures that students are challenged without being overwhelmed, and it allows them to spend more time on areas that require improvement. As a result, students are able to take ownership of their learning journey, moving at a pace that suits their individual needs.
b) Collaborative Learning and Engagement
Technology has transformed the way students interact with each other and with their instructors. Through online discussion forums, collaborative tools like Google Classroom, and video conferencing platforms like Zoom, students are no longer confined to the physical classroom for collaboration. They can work together on projects, discuss ideas in real-time, and even engage in debates with peers from around the world.
Moreover, gamification – the integration of game-like elements such as points, leaderboards, and rewards – has proven to boost engagement and motivation. Platforms like Kahoot! and Quizlet offer interactive quizzes, creating a more fun and engaging environment for students to learn. These tools enhance critical thinking, problem-solving skills, and teamwork, all while encouraging a more active approach to learning.
c) Accessibility and Inclusivity
Technology has the potential to break down barriers for students with disabilities. With tools like text-to-speech software, closed captioning, and accessible learning platforms, students with hearing, vision, or learning impairments can access educational content more easily. This inclusivity ensures that all students, regardless of their abilities, have an equal opportunity to succeed in their studies.
Additionally, online learning platforms offer students from remote or underserved areas access to quality education that might otherwise be out of reach. With the global expansion of the internet, the digital divide is shrinking, providing students in even the most rural or economically disadvantaged regions access to the same learning resources as their peers in more developed areas.
d) Real-World Learning through Technology
One of the key strengths of technology is its ability to create immersive, real-world learning experiences. Virtual and augmented reality (VR and AR) technologies allow students to explore and interact with complex concepts in a way that traditional teaching methods cannot replicate. For instance, medical students can practice surgery in a virtual environment, or history students can explore ancient civilizations through VR tours.
Simulations, such as flight simulators or engineering software, also allow students to practice their skills in a controlled, virtual environment before they apply them in the real world. These technologies not only enhance understanding but also ensure that students are better prepared for the challenges they will face in their careers.
3. Artificial Intelligence: The Game Changer
Artificial Intelligence (AI) is one of the most significant drivers of the next generation of education. AI has the ability to automate tasks, analyze data, and adapt to student needs, providing personalized, efficient learning experiences.
a) AI-Powered Tutoring Systems
AI tutoring systems such as chatbots and virtual assistants are revolutionizing the way students receive help. Platforms like Coursera, Khan Academy, and Duolingo use AI to offer personalized guidance, answering questions, and providing additional resources to students when they need it most. These systems are available 24/7, ensuring that students can receive assistance outside of traditional class hours.
AI-powered platforms can also track a student’s progress over time, identifying patterns and recommending specific interventions or resources. This enables students to receive a more tailored, hands-on approach to their studies without requiring direct intervention from a human tutor.
b) Automated Grading and Feedback
Another significant benefit of AI is its ability to automate the grading process. Instructors are often burdened with the time-consuming task of grading assignments, papers, and exams. AI can significantly reduce this workload by automating many aspects of the grading process, especially for assignments that are based on objective questions or patterns.
Moreover, AI can offer instant, personalized feedback to students, helping them improve more efficiently. For example, a student might receive immediate feedback on an essay, allowing them to make revisions before submitting their final work. This process not only speeds up learning but also enhances the feedback loop, improving student performance in real-time.
4. Preparing Educators for the Future
While the focus in many discussions around educational technology tends to be on students, teachers also benefit significantly from these advancements. Technology not only provides educators with new tools and resources but also empowers them to innovate in their teaching methods. However, integrating technology into the classroom effectively requires adequate preparation and training for educators.
Professional development programs focused on digital literacy, pedagogical strategies for online teaching, and the effective use of educational technology tools are essential. These programs help teachers better understand how to incorporate technology into their lessons and use it to foster a more engaging and inclusive learning environment.
Additionally, educators can leverage technology for data analysis to assess student performance, identify trends, and adjust teaching methods to meet the needs of individual students. These tools help teachers identify struggling students more quickly, enabling timely interventions that can lead to improved academic outcomes.
5. Overcoming the Challenges
While the benefits of technology in education are clear, challenges remain. One of the main barriers to the widespread adoption of technology is the digital divide. Not all students have access to the same devices or reliable internet connections, particularly in low-income communities. This disparity can exacerbate existing educational inequalities.
Additionally, there is the risk of over-reliance on technology. Technology should be seen as a tool to enhance learning, not replace the essential human elements of teaching, such as emotional support, mentorship, and the development of social skills. Balancing digital and traditional teaching methods is key to ensuring that technology serves its purpose without diminishing the value of face-to-face interaction.
